Hartsfield-Jackson Atlanta International Airport Control Tower Evacuated Due to Fire Alarm and Gas Odor

The evacuation of the air traffic control tower at Atlanta's Hartsfield-Jackson International Airport was prompted by a fire alarm and the detection of a gas smell, as reported by the Federal Aviation Administration.
